ZIP Code Tabulation Areas (ZCTAs) are Census approximations of USPS ZIP codes. Boundaries may differ slightly from postal delivery areas, and estimates for less-populated ZCTAs carry higher margins of error.

Data: U.S. Census Bureau, 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023 (released December 2024).

Quick Facts — 24853

What is the median household income in 24853?
The median household income in 24853 is $14,722 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in 24853?
The poverty rate in 24853 is 40.7%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in 24853?
The median gross rent in 24853 is $605 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of 24853 residents have a college degree?
0.0% of adults in 24853 h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
